虚拟机软件作为一种流行的技术手段,不仅在开发、测试和部署中发挥着重要作用,还为用户提供了多种操作系统的使用体验。对虚拟机的使用并不是没有挑战。理解并掌握一些关键问题将确保更高效、安全的虚拟机操作。

虚拟机的性能很大程度上取决于宿主机的硬件配置。目前,市场上新的硬件组件层出不穷,比如支持高频率DDR5内存、强大的多核CPU和高性能SSD等。这些硬件的选择直接影响虚拟化环境中的资源分配与性能表现。对于需要频繁使用虚拟机的用户来说,选择一台性能更强的宿主机能够显著提升使用体验。
在DIY组装虚拟机宿主机时,应优先考虑主板的兼容性和扩展性。许多主板支持VT-x或AMD-V技术,这对于开启硬件虚拟化支持至关重要。内存的容量和速度也应进行合理搭配。虚拟机的运行通常需要大量内存,推荐至少配置16GB以上,特别是在同时运行多个虚拟机的情况下。对于存储,采用NVMe接口的SSD可以大幅度提高数据读取和写入速度,改善整体性能。
性能优化是虚拟机使用的重要方面。从操作系统层面上讲,合理配置虚拟机的资源分配至关重要。这包括CPU核数、内存、网络适配器及存储分配。应根据实际需要动态调整这些设置,以避免资源的浪费和过载。可以通过安装合适的增强工具,例如VMware Tools或VirtualBox Guest Additions,来提升虚拟机的性能和兼容性。
安全性问题也不可忽视。虚拟机虽然隔离了操作系统,但它们仍然易受到恶意软件的攻击。务必确保宿主机和虚拟机内操作系统均安装最新的安全更新,并定期备份重要的数据。网络隔离和防火墙规则的完善也是防止潜在攻击的有效措施。
虚拟机的使用虽给用户带来便利,但也伴随一系列需要关注的问题。针对这些问题的深度理解能够帮助用户更好地掌握虚拟机的应用,提升使用效率。
常见问题解答(FAQ)
1. 使用虚拟机需要多大的硬件配置?
- 最低推荐至少16GB内存和四核CPU,但具体配置视使用场景而定。
2. 如何提高虚拟机的性能?
- 通过合理分配资源、使用SSD存储和安装增强工具,可以显著提升性能。
3. 虚拟机安全吗?
- 虽然虚拟机提供了一定的隔离,但宿主机和虚拟机仍需保持安全更新,采用防火墙措施。
4. 可以同时运行几个虚拟机?
- 这一点取决于宿主机的硬件配置,内存和CPU核心数足够时,可以运行多个虚拟机。
5. 如何选择适合的虚拟化软件?
- 根据个人需求、操作系统兼容性和功能特性选择适合的虚拟化软件,例如VMware、VirtualBox或Hyper-V等。
